/*
  $Id: stylesheet.css,v 1.75 2004/11/29 Super-Bargins.Com $

  osCommerce, Open Source E-Commerce Solutions
  http://www.oscommerce.com

  Copyright (c) 2003 osCommerce

  Released under the GNU General Public License
  
  Modified for VN2 Free Skin E by Kevin jeffery - www.vn2designs.com
  
*/

.boxText { font-family: Verdana, Arial, sans-serif; font-size: 13px; }
.errorBox { font-family : Verdana, Arial, sans-serif; font-size : 10px; background: #ffb3b5; font-weight: bold; }
.stockWarning { font-family : Verdana, Arial, sans-serif; font-size : 10px; color: #cc0033; }
.productsNotifications { background: #f2fff7; }
.orderEdit { font-family : Verdana, Arial, sans-serif; font-size : 10px; color: #70d250; text-decoration: underline; }

BODY {
  /*background: #900011 url(images/vn2designsdotcom_body_bak.jpg) repeat-x;*/
  /*background: #F2F3F4;*/
  background: #FFFFFF url(/images/bg.png) repeat-x top;
  color: #000000;
  margin: 0px;
}

A {
  color: #003366;
  text-decoration: none;
}

A:hover {
  color: #ff0000;
  text-decoration: underline;
}

FORM {
	display: inline;
}

TR.header {

}

TR.headerNavigation {

}

TD.headerNavigation {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;

  color: #000000;
  font-weight : bold;
}

A.headerNavigation { 
  color: black; 
}

A.headerNavigation:hover {
  color: #FFFF00;
}

TR.headerError {
  background: #ff0000;
}

TD.headerError {
  font-family: Tahoma, Verdana, Arial, sans-serif;
  font-size: 12px;
  background: #ff0000;
  color: #ffffff;
  font-weight : bold;
  text-align : center;
}

TR.headerInfo {
  background: #E6CEA3;
}

TD.headerInfo {
  font-family: Tahoma, Verdana, Arial, sans-serif;
  font-size: 12px;
  background: #E6CEA3;
  color: #ffffff;
  font-weight: bold;
  text-align: center;
}

TR.footer {
   
}

TD.footer {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;

  color: FFFF00;
  font-weight: bold;
}

.infoBox {

}

.footer2 {
  font-family: Verdana, Arial, sans-serif;
  font-size: 11px;
  font-weight: bold;
  color: FF0000;
  font-weight: bold;
}

.infoBoxContents {

  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
}

.infoBoxNotice {
  background: #FF8E90;
}

.infoBoxNoticeContents {

  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
}

TD.infoBoxHeading {
  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
  font-weight: bold;

  color: black;
}

TD.infoBox, SPAN.infoBox {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
}

TR.accountHistory-odd, TR.addressBook-odd, TR.alsoPurchased-odd, TR.payment-odd, TR.productListing-odd, TR.productReviews-odd, TR.upcomingProducts-odd, TR.shippingOptions-odd {

}

TR.accountHistory-even, TR.addressBook-even, TR.alsoPurchased-even, TR.payment-even, TR.productListing-even, TR.productReviews-even, TR.upcomingProducts-even, TR.shippingOptions-even {

}

TABLE.productListing {
  border: 1px;
  border-style: solid;
  border-color: #003366; 
  border-spacing: 1px;
}

.productListing-heading {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
  background: #003366;
  color: #FFFFFF;
  font-weight: bold;
}

TD.productListing-data {
  font-family: Verdana, Arial, sans-serif;
  font-size: 14px;
}

A.pageResults {
  color: #0000FF;
}

A.pageResults:hover {
  color: #0000FF;
  background: #FFFF33;
}

TD.pageHeading, DIV.pageHeading {
  font-family: Verdana, Arial, sans-serif;
  font-size: 20px;
  font-weight: bold;
  color: #003366;
}

TD.pageHeading2, DIV.pageHeading {
  font-family: Verdana, Arial, sans-serif;
  font-size: 15px;
  font-weight: bold;
  color: #003366;
}

TR.subBar {
  background: #f4f7fd;
}

TD.subBar {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
  color: #000000;
}

TD.main, P.main {
  font-family: Verdana, Arial, sans-serif;
  font-size: 11px;
  line-height: 1.5;
}

TD.smallText, SPAN.smallText, P.smallText {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
}

TD.accountCategory {
  font-family: Verdana, Arial, sans-serif;
  font-size: 13px;
  color: #aabbdd;
}

TD.fieldKey {
  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
  font-weight: bold;
}

TD.fieldValue {
  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
}

TD.tableHeading {
  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
  font-weight: bold;
}

SPAN.newItemInCart {
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
  color: #ff0000;
}

CHECKBOX, INPUT, RADIO, SELECT {
  font-family: Verdana, Arial, sans-serif;
  font-size: 11px;
}

TEXTAREA {
  width: 100%;
  font-family: Verdana, Arial, sans-serif;
  font-size: 11px;
}

SPAN.greetUser {
  font-family: Verdana, Arial, sans-serif;
  font-size: 12px;
  color: #f0a480;
  font-weight: bold;
}

TABLE.formArea {
  background: #F6EEDF;
  border-color: #F0E1C5;
  border-style: solid;
  border-width: 1px;
}

TD.formAreaTitle {
  font-family: Tahoma, Verdana, Arial, sans-serif;
  font-size: 12px;
  font-weight: bold;
}

SPAN.markProductOutOfStock {
  font-family: Tahoma, Verdana, Arial, sans-serif;
  font-size: 12px;
  color: #c76170;
  font-weight: bold;
}

SPAN.productSpecialPrice {
  font-family: Verdana, Arial, sans-serif;
  color: #ff0000;
}

SPAN.errorText {
  font-family: Verdana, Arial, sans-serif;
  color: #ff0000;
}

.moduleRow { }
.moduleRowOver { background-color: #F0E1C5; cursor: pointer; cursor: hand; }
.moduleRowSelected { background-color: #E6CEA3; }

.checkoutBarFrom, .checkoutBarTo { font-family: Verdana, Arial, sans-serif; font-size: 10px; color: #8c8c8c; }
.checkoutBarCurrent { font-family: Verdana, Arial, sans-serif; font-size: 10px; color: #000000; }

/* message box */

.messageBox { font-family: Verdana, Arial, sans-serif; font-size: 10px; }
.messageStackError, .messageStackWarning { font-family: Verdana, Arial, sans-serif; font-size: 10px; background-color: #ffb3b5; }
.messageStackSuccess { font-family: Verdana, Arial, sans-serif; font-size: 10px; background-color: #99ff00; }

/* input requirement */

.inputRequirement { font-family: Verdana, Arial, sans-serif; font-size: 10px; color: #ff0000; }

/*   Modified for VN2 Free Skin E by Kevin Jeffery - www.vn2designs.com */

TABLE.infoBox_left {
  /*background: url(images/vn2designsdotcom_left_bak.jpg);*/
  background: #F2F3F4;
}

TABLE.infoBox_right {
  /*background: url(images/vn2designsdotcom_right_bak.jpg);*/
  background: #F2F3F4;
}

TD.infoBox_left {
  /*background: url(images/vn2designsdotcom_left_top.jpg) no-repeat left top;*/
  background: #F2F3F4;
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
  font-weight: bold;
	color: White;
  height: 33px;
	padding-left: 8px;
	padding-right: 4px;
   padding-top: 10px;

}

TD.infoBox_right {
  /*background: url(images/vn2designsdotcom_right_top.jpg) no-repeat left top;*/
  background: #F2F3F4;
  font-family: Verdana, Arial, sans-serif;
  font-size: 10px;
  font-weight: bold;
	color: White;
  height: 33px;
	padding-left: 8px;
  padding-right: 4px;
   padding-top: 10px;

}

TD.infoBox_center {
  /*background: url(images/vn2designsdotcom_center.jpg) no-repeat left top;*/
  background: #F2F3F4;
  font-family: Verdana, Arial, sans-serif;
  font-size: 13px;
  font-weight: bold;
    color: #FFFFFF;
	   height: 33px;
	 padding-left: 8px;
	 padding-top: 12px

	 
}

.style8 {font-size: 18px}
.style27 {
	font-size: 14px;
	font-weight: bold;
}
.style38 {font-size: 13px}
.style41 {color: #FF0000; font-size: 12px; }
.style35 {font-size: 16;
	font-weight: bold;
}
.style42 {	font-size: 16px;
	font-weight: bold;
	color: #FF0000;
}
.style51 {color: #0000FF}
.style53 {color: #000000}
.style58 {font-family: Verdana, Arial, Helvetica, sans-serif}
.style59 {font-size: 12px; font-family: Verdana, Arial, Helvetica, sans-serif;}
.style64 {
	font-size: 14px;
	color: #0000FF;
	font-weight: bold;
}
.style65 {
	font-size: 13px;
	color: #000000;
	font-weight: bold;
}
.style66 {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px; }
.style67 {
	font-family: Tahoma;
	font-size: 18px;
	font-weight: bold;
	color: #FF0000;
}
.style77 {
	font-family: Arial, Helvetica, sans-serif;
	background-color: rgb(255,255,0);
	color: #000000;
	font-size: 14px;
	font-weight: bold;
}
.style78 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
	color: #0000FF;
	font-size: 14px;
}
.style81 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ight: bold;
}
.style87 {
	font-size: 18;
	font-family: Tahoma;
	color: #FF0000;
	font-weight: bold;
}
.style95 {font-size: 14px; font-weight: bold; color: #cc0000; }
.style98 {font-size: 12px; color: #000000; font-family: Verdana, Arial, Helvetica, sans-serif;}
.style100 {font-size: 10px; font-weight: bold; }
.style111 {color: #0000FF; font-size: 13px; }
.style114 {font-size: 11px}
.style116 {color: #cc0000; font-weight: bold; }
.style117 {font-size: 13px}
.style119 {
	font-size: 11px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}
.style143 {font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; color: #0000FF; font-size: 12px; }
.style144 {font-family: Verdana, Arial, Helvetica, sans-serif; color: #ff0000; font-size: 14px; }
.style146 {font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; }
.style149 {font-size: 12px}
.style152 {	font-family: Tahoma;
	font-weight: bold;
	font-size: 17px;
}
.style154 {	font-size: 24px;
	font-family: "Times New Roman", Times, serif;
	font-weight: bold;
}
.style162 {
	color: #cc0000;
	font-family: Tahoma;
	font-size: 18px;
}
.style165 {color: #CC0000; font-family: Tahoma; font-size: 18px; }
.style167 {color: #000000; font-family: Tahoma; font-size: 18px; }
.style170 {color: #000000; font-family: Tahoma; font-size: 18px; font-weight: bold; }
.style175 {font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 13px;}
.style177 {color: #0000FF; font-weight: bold; }
.style178 {font-size: 11px; font-family: Verdana, Arial, Helvetica, sans-serif; }
.style180 {
	font-family: Tahoma;
	font-size: 18px;
	font-weight: bold;
}
.style181 {font-size: 13px; color: #0000FF; font-weight: bold; }
.style182 {font-size: 10px; font-weight: bold; font-family: Verdana, Arial, Helvetica, sans-serif; }
.style184 {color: #FF0000; font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; font-size: 13px; }
.style198 {font-size: 20px; font-family: Tahoma;}
.style217 {font-family: Tahoma; font-size: 17px; font-weight: bold; color: #FF0000; }
.style121 {color: #000080;
	font-size: 12px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
}
.style30 {font-size: 14px}
.style224 {font-family: Verdana, Arial, Helvetica, sans-serif; color: #000080; }
.style205 {color: #cc0000; font-family: Tahoma; font-size: 17px; }
.style225 {color: #000080}
.style226 {color: #000080; font-weight: bold; }
.style227 {	font-family: Tahoma;
	font-size: 18px;
	font-weight: bold;
	color: #000080;
}
.style89 {color: #FF0000;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-weight: bold;
}
.style220 {font-size: 13px; color: #000080; }
.style201 {	font-family: Tahoma;
	font-size: 17px;
	font-weight: bold;
	color: #000080;
}
.style212 {	font-size: 13px;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	color: #000080;
}
.style222 {font-family: Verdana, Arial, Helvetica, sans-serif; font-weight: bold; color: #000080; font-size: 12px; }


/* ====================================================================
  SHADOWS - PNG HACKS
-------------------------------------------------------------------- */

/* works for IE5+ win and IE5mac, but FF/moz ignore */
#shadowLeft {
	width: 10px;
	/* works for IE5+ win */
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, src='/images/shadow-left.png', sizingMethod='scale');

	/* hides from everything but IE5mac */
	/*\*//*/
	background: url(shadow-left.png) repeat-y right;
	/**/
}
/* FF/Moz see this [class]fine and render it fine */
#shadowLeft[class] {
	background: url(/images/shadow-left.png) repeat-y right;
}

/* works for IE5+ win and IE5mac, but FF/moz ignore */
#shadowRight {
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, src='/images/shadow-right.png', sizingMethod='scale');
	/*\*//*/
	background: url(shadow-left.png) repeat-y right;
	/**/
}
/* FF/Moz see this fine and render it fine */
#shadowRight[class] {
	background: url(/images/shadow-right.png) repeat-y left;
}

/* works for IE5+ win and IE5mac, but FF/moz ignore */
#shadowTop {
	height: 5px;
	/* works for IE5+ win */
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, src='/images/shadow-top.png', sizingMethod='scale');
	/* hides from everything but IE5mac */
	/*\*//*/
	background: url(shadow-top.png) no-repeat;
	/**/
}
/* FF/Moz see this fine and render it fine */
#shadowTop[class] {
	background: url(/images/shadow-top.png) no-repeat;
}

/* works for IE5+ win and IE5mac, but FF/moz ignore */
#shadowBottom {
	height: 5px;
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, src='/images/shadow-bottom.png', sizingMethod='scale');
	/*\*//*/
	background: url(shadow-bottom.png) no-repeat;
	/**/
}
/* FF/Moz see this fine and render it fine */
#shadowBottom[class] {
	background: url(/images/shadow-bottom.png) no-repeat;
}

#innerTable{
	background-color: #FFFFFF;
	padding: 1px;
}
